Transaction d2d3bc965824177ee893a62160fcf14efaa44752a64302ed5ba50d96a069fd1d

1 Input
2 Outputs
  • d2d3bc965824177ee893a62160fcf14efaa44752a64302ed5ba50d96a069fd1d:0
  • value  18833583
    address  131ehWevLpiSnwXa3jysPMijGJn4SS19mP
  • d2d3bc965824177ee893a62160fcf14efaa44752a64302ed5ba50d96a069fd1d:1
  • value  3592889
    address  3FsgC2nSdba9dhCXgtUh3Uh8dbm8Ne6Vst